Subject: Key rotation heads-up — Chronoport exports

Hey on-call,

Quick one: we rotated the credential for the Chronoport service tonight as part of the timezone fix for report exports. Exports were stamping everything in Velmsted local time instead of the workspace setting, and the patched service ships with fresh keys, so the old one dies at midnight. If the export queue starts throwing auth errors, just update the worker config and restart — takes two minutes. For reference, the new key is right here.

API key for yagag-fawif: zpat4_Gful

## Recovery: ResetRamp sandbox accounts

Plugin authors — if you've locked yourself out of your ResetRamp sandbox while testing the new password reset flow, don't panic. The revamp replaced email tokens with signed reset links, so old test fixtures will fail. First, clear your cached tokens and re-register your plugin in the Harlow sandbox console. If the console itself rejects you, you'll need to unseal the shared sandbox keyring. The current recovery passphrase for the keyring appears just below.

recovery phrase for fawig-yahof: jorius-druax-casir-eliys-sorix

## Artifact Signing — Inventory Reconciliation Job

The nightly reconciliation job for Stockline now signs its output manifests before upload. Unsigned manifests are rejected by the Ledgerbox ingest as of build 412. Two mismatches last week traced to a stale key on the runner pool; rotated Tuesday. Action for sync: confirm all runners pull the current key at job start. The active signing key for the reconciliation pipeline is as follows.

signing key of yafop-taguf = bky3_Kre

Pallan's config service, Reweave, hot-reloads settings within ten seconds of a merge; no restarts needed. If your recovery account for the Reweave console is locked after three failed attempts, use the self-service reset flow. The reset prompt will ask for the contractor recovery passphrase, which is provided below for convenience.

unlock words, fawig-bagef: olidor-holir-istox-holath-tamys-quenion-giliel

Build agents in the Forgepit pool sync clocks via the internal time service every 10 minutes. Skew above 2 seconds fails artifact signing, so check agent drift before blaming the pipeline. The drift dashboard pulls from the telemetry endpoint, which authenticates with the key below.

API key for bageg-kajef: vxb2-ss